ULK-100
- CAS No.: 945377-65-1
- Formula:C29H32F3N5O2S
- Molecular Weight:571.66
IUPAC Name: (S)-4-(6-(4-(2-(piperidin-1-yl)ethoxy)phenyl)pyrazolo[1,5-a]pyrimidin-3-yl)-N-(1,1,1-trifluoro-3-methylbutan-2-yl)thiophene-2-carboxamide
InChIKey: KYPQUQARPVLCEI-SANMLTNESA-N
SMILES: O=C(C1=CC(C2=C3N=CC(C4=CC=C(OCCN5CCCCC5)C=C4)=CN3N=C2)=CS1)N[C@@H](C(C)C)C(F)(F)F
Biological Activity: ULK-100 is a potent ULK1/ULK2 inhibitor, with IC50 values of 1.6 nM and 2.6 nM against human ULK1 and ULK2, respectively. ULK-100 reduces ULK1-mediated phosphorylation of Beclin 1 at Ser15, inhibits autophagy by targeting the ULK1 pathway, and also suppresses autophagy in tumor cells. ULK-100 enhances the sensitivity of tumor cells to nutrient deprivation. ULK-100 can be used in research on autophagy initiation and cancer[1][2].
